Introduction
The Longyan to Wuyishan drive covers approximately 360 kilometers on the G76 Xiamen-Chengdu Expressway and provincial roads S204 and S303. A notable geographical quirk: the route crosses the basin-and-range topography of the Wuyi Mountains, where the world's most complete humid subtropical forest ecosystem thrives. The journey typically takes 4 to 4.5 hours without stops, but the landscape changes from red-soil Hakka heartland to tea-terraced highlands.
| Segment | Distance (km) | Time (hrs) |
|---|---|---|
| Longyan to Gutian | 45 | 0.7 |
| Gutian to Yong'an | 110 | 1.3 |
| Yong'an to Wuyishan | 205 | 2.5 |
Route Logistics and Infrastructure
The core route is the G76 expressway, which is a toll road with an approximate cost of 150 RMB for the entire stretch. Fuel stations are abundant every 30-50 km, but the S303 provincial road offers a slower, more scenic alternative through the Wuyi Mountains. A key detail: the G76 passes through 12 tunnels, including the 3-km Changgang Tunnel near Yong'an. For those pondering how long to drive Longyan to Wuyishan, the direct expressway answers at 4 hours; allowing 6 hours via S303.
- Fuel prices: 8.5 RMB/L (92-octane), better to fill before Gutian as stations become sparse past Yong'an.
- Expressway service areas: 4 major stops with restaurants and EV charging, notably at Suixi and Nancheng.
- Road conditions: G76 is well-paved, S303 has some gravel segments, but both are suitable for sedans.
Road Safety, Family Stops, and Fatigue Management
Infrastructure safety is high: the expressway has concrete barriers and frequent CCTV. Wuyi Mountain National Road S303 is winding, with sharp curves near Huanggang Peak—observe the 40km/h warning signs. For families, the route includes child-friendly stops like the Longyan Zoo (2 hours) and the Wuyi Mountain Scenic Spot's bamboo raft ride (minimum child height 1.1m). The journey is generally pet-friendly, but note that the Wuyi Mountain Heritage Park prohibits pets; keep to service areas with pet relief zones.
Fatigue management: the best rest zones are the Dayi Service Area (km 208) with a 24-hour convenience store and the Xinqiao Service Area (km 310) offering litchi orchards for a stroll. To avoid monotony, alternate drivers every 2 hours, and consider a stop at the Yong'an Ecological Park (km 125) for a short hike, breaking the drive into manageable chunks. Natural Landscapes and Local Commerce
The route passes the Fujian Tulou, a UNESCO World Heritage Site near Longyan, but the best stops Longyan to Wuyishan are the Wuyi Mountains themselves—a UNESCO dual heritage for biodiversity and cultural significance since 1999. The climate shifts from subtropical monsoon (humid, rainy summers) to a milder highland microclimate, with fog often wrapping the Danxia rock formations. Culinary infrastructure is robust: every town boasts a Chaofeng (tea-scented soy chicken) stall, and the Yong'an bamboo shoot festival (October) is a local commercial highlight.
Hidden off-route gems include the Xiaotao Village (50 km east of Gutian) with its 700-year-old cedar trees and the Wuyi Shan Great Ape sighting area near the Jiuqu River. Local commerce thrives in the tea towns of Wuyi, where you can purchase Da Hong Pao directly from farmers.
